The SR postcode area, also known as the Sunderland postcode area[2], is a group of postal districts around Peterlee, Seaham and Sunderland in Tyne and Wear and County Durham in England.


Contents

[edit] Coverage

The postcode area forms a coastal strip from South Tyneside in the north to Easington district in the south. The Sunderland post town occupies six of the geographic districts, and forms a group at the north; occupying approximately half of the total area. The other half, comprising the Seaham and Peterlee post towns, forms two large postcode districts in a line running south from Sunderland.

The approximate coverage of the postal districts:

Postal district Post town Coverage Local authority
SR1 SUNDERLAND Sunderland City Centre Sunderland
SR2 SUNDERLAND Ashbrooke, Ryhope, Grangetown, Hendon, Hillview, Thornhill Sunderland
SR3 SUNDERLAND Doxford Park, Farringdon, Gilley Law, Herrington, Plains Farm, Silksworth, Springwell, Thorney Close, Tunstall Sunderland
SR4 SUNDERLAND Ayres Quay, Barnes, Deptford, Ford Estate, Grindon, Humbledon, Millfield, Pallion, Pennywell, South Hylton, Hylton Lane Estate Sunderland
SR5 SUNDERLAND Carley Hill, Castletown, Downhill, Hylton Castle, Hylton Red House, Marley Pots, Southwick, Town End Farm, Witherwack Sunderland
SR6 SUNDERLAND Cleadon, Fulwell, Monkwearmouth, Roker, Seaburn, South Bents, Whitburn Sunderland, South Tyneside
SR7 SEAHAM Cold Hesledon, Dalton-le-Dale, Dawdon, Deneside, Greenhill, Murton, Northlea, Parkside, Seaham, West Lea Easington
SR8 PETERLEE Easington, Easington Colliery, Horden, Little Thorpe, Peterlee, Shotton, Shotton Colliery Easington
SR9 SUNDERLAND Post office boxes Sunderland

[edit] Adjacent areas

The adjacent postcode areas are (clockwise from east) - TS (Cleveland) - DL (Darlington) - DH (Durham) - NE (Newcastle upon Tyne) .
